Here we are at Wayne Junction, where we see a 7 car train of Comet II and III coaches as they dead head out of Frazer Yard being pulled by ALP44 2308, the only ALP44 owned by SEPTA.  On the other side of the platform, we see SEPTA Train 752, the R7 local to Chestnut Hill East, as it arrives at and departs from the station.  752 consists of two Silverliner III's and two Silverliner II's.
